## Tuning

The receipt mailer (Almsgate) batches donation receipts and sends through the Thornquay relay. On-call: if the queue backs up, resist the urge to crank batch size — the relay rate-limits per connection, and bigger batches just mean bigger retries. Scale worker count first, then shorten the flush interval. Dedupe window must stay longer than the retry horizon or donors get duplicate receipts, which generates tickets. All knobs live in one place and are read at worker start. Current production values follow.

tuning table, kajop-yafof:
QUOTAS = {
    "wenath": 10,
    "ulaael": 5,
}

Hi, welcome aboard. Every night around 02:00 our partner Brackenmill drops inventory files onto our SFTP landing zone. If the morning import job reports missing files, check the drop directory before escalating — late deliveries are common on Mondays. Retry steps, expected file naming, and escalation contacts are documented on the internal page here.

runbook for tagug-hafog: https://jira.lumiclabs.internal/projects/pages/pages/9773c0d8

☐ Studio orientation — take the new starter to the Pinefold training studio (Level 3, past the kitchenette). Show them the booking sheet, the camera cart, and where to return lapel mics. Studio door stays locked between sessions. They'll need the keypad code below to get in.

door code, tagug-yafof: bdg-OSVVCL-72724422